Thermal Consolidation Characteristics of Saturated Clay Under Cyclic Temperature Loading

  • Guangchang Yang,
  • Bing Bai

摘要

The thermal consolidation response of saturated clay under different drainage conditions and temperature paths under hot and cold cyclic temperature loading was investigated using self-developed test equipment. For example, the temperature path is 25–75–25 °C, the number of cycles is 6 times, the peripheral pressure is 50, 100, 150 kPa, and the pore water in the specimen is always in the state of non-drainage in the whole test process except for the initial drainage and consolidation stage; the temperature path is 25–50–25 °C, and the pore water in the specimen is not discharged in the process of temperature increase/decrease and is discharged when the corresponding temperature is reached. Solidification. At the same time, the thermal consolidation characteristics of saturated clay under multi-stage heating/cooling cycle with temperature paths of 20–50–80–50–20 °C were also carried out.
